About

Located only 25 miles from Indianapolis, this Indiana campground features cabin rentals, tent sites and RV camping. Activities around the park include panning for gold at Bonnieville Gold Camp (at the park), visiting Indianapolis Motor Speedway or the Carthage, Knightstown & Shirley Railroad.

  • Carthage, Knightstown & Shirley Railroad

    Take a one hour trip back in time on this nostalgic, wheel-clacking, whistle-blowing excursion. The train travels a five-mile stretch of the old Cleveland, Cincinnati, Chicago, and St. Louis Railroad. Heading south out of Knightstown, it crosses the National Road (U.S. 40), and passes under the old "Pennsy" railroad bridge. Passengers get a great perspective of rural Indiana, ranging from cornfields and cool woodland ravines, to the picturesque Big Blue River.

  • Indiana Basketball Hall Of Fame

    The Indiana Basketball Hall of Fame Museum captures the essence of "Hoosier Hysteria" and helps explain to the visitor why the game of basketball has a special place in the hearts and minds of all who live here. The Museum contains numerous displays, exhibits, artifacts, equipment, pictures, videos, and memorabilia which vividly present the history of Indiana basketball.
